深度解析多重签名技术:如何增强数字资产安全
多重签名(Multisignature,简称“多签”)技术作为区块链和数字资产安全的重要组成部分,为用户提供了一种更为安全的资产管理方式。随着加密货币及数字资产的日益普及,单一私钥的安全隐患逐渐暴露。多重签名技术应运而生,成为用户提升资产安全的有效手段。本文将深入探讨多重签名技术的原理、应用场景、优势与局限性,并回答五个相关问题,全面解析多重签名技术如何增强数字资产的安全性。
一、多重签名技术的基本原理
多重签名技术是指需要多个私钥来授权单个交易或条件才可进行操作的一种机制。在传统的区块链交易中,只有一个私钥对交易进行签名。多重签名则通过在区块链上定义多个公钥,要求达到一定数量的签名(如2/3或3/5)才能执行操作。通过这种方式,交易的安全性得到了极大的提升。
例如,在一个有三个公钥的多重签名环境中,用户可以设定需要两个私钥的签名才能完成一笔交易。即使其中一个私钥被盗,攻击者也无法完成交易,因为他们获取不了所有必要的签名。这种机制可以有效防止资金被单一故障或攻击所威胁。
二、多重签名技术的应用场景
多重签名技术在多个场景中得到了广泛应用,以下是一些主要应用场景:
1. **个人资产管理**:用户可以为自己的加密货币钱包设定多个签名,确保在不同时期或不同设备下的控制通过多因素验证来增强安全性。
2. **企业财务**:许多企业在管理大额资金时会使用多重签名技术。例如,一个企业的财务部门可能设定只有财务主管和公司CEO同时签名才能进行支付,这样可以增加资金使用的透明度和安全性。
3. **智能合约**:在某些区块链应用中,智能合约能够与多重签名技术结合使用,以确保所有参与方的同意。这对于确保各方利益,减少诉诸法律的可能性非常重要。
4. **金融服务**:一些去中心化金融(DeFi)平台使用多重签名管理智能合约或流动资金池,确保只有在获得多方同意的前提下,资金移动或投资决策才会被执行。
5. **组织决策**:在某些去中心化自治组织(DAO)中,多重签名用于确保投票和决策过程的透明与安全,只有一部分成员同意,决策才会被执行。
三、多重签名技术的优势
多重签名技术的主要优势体现在以下几个方面:
1. **增强安全性**:多重签名减少了单点故障的风险。即使一个私钥被盗,攻击者也无法完全控制资产,必须通过其他所有的公钥确认后才能完成交易。
2. **防内鬼风险**:在企业中,利用多重签名设定权限可以有效防范内部人员私自操作进行资产转移的情况,增加了资金管理的透明度。
3. **执行授权流程**:多重签名技术可以按需制订不同的授权级别和流程,适应不同组织、团队和个人的需求。
4. **兼容性强**:主流区块链大多数都支持多重签名技术,包括比特币、以太坊等。用户可以灵活选择根据自身需要使用不同的多重签名标准。
5. **与智能合约结合**:多重签名可以与智能合约联动,自动化执行复杂的多方协议,减少人为干预的机会。
四、多重签名技术的局限性
虽然多重签名技术具有许多优势,但也存在一定的局限性:
1. **复杂性**:多重签名交易较传统单签名交易复杂,需要管理多个私钥,对于普通用户来说,可能增加使用难度。
2. **事务延迟**:由于需要多个签名确认,多重签名交易可能导致确认时间延长。尤其在网络拥堵的情况下,可能影响资金流动速度。
3. **私钥管理**:尽管多重签名提供了额外的安全层面,但对于私钥的管理依然至关重要,私钥的丢失或管理不善依然可能导致无法恢复的资金损失。
4. **信任依赖**:在某些情况下,多重签名的设置可能依赖于一个中心化的管理或信任。这可能在某些情况下违背去中心化的原则,导致潜在的信任风险。
5. **法律和合规问题**:有些国家和地区对多重签名的合法性和执行力可能存在歧义,这可能影响用户在这些地区的使用。
五、围绕多重签名技术的常见问题
在对多重签名技术的进一步探讨中,以下五个问题常常被人们关注:
1. 多重签名如何保护我的数字资产?
多重签名提供了额外的安全层,通过要求特定数量的私钥签名来授权交易,大大降低了因私钥泄露导致资产被盗的风险。积累多个签名的方式,使得交易的合法性、真实性和一致性得到了增强。
2. 如何设置多重签名钱包?
设置多重签名钱包通常需要选择一个支持该功能的钱包服务,按照指引创建一个钱包,并选择参与签名的公钥数量。例如,在一个由3个公钥构成的多重签名中,可以设定需要2个签名进行交易认证。每个参与者需要将其公钥记录在同一个智能合约地址里,并在进行交易时相互确认。
3. 如果我丢失了私钥会怎么样?
如果在多重签名设置中丢失了某个私钥,情况会有所不同。如果是一个基础设定为2-of-3的设置,仅丢失一个私钥其实并不妨碍交易,因为依然可以通过其他两个私钥继续进行交易。但是,一旦丢失私钥数量超出所需的阈值,资产将会永远无法取回,非常可惜。
4. 多重签名是否适合所有用户?
多重签名虽然具有较高的安全性,但并不适合所有用户。对于不熟悉区块链技术的普通用户来说,管理多个私钥可能会增加复杂性和使用难度。然而,对于企业用户、大额资金管理者或寻求高度安全性的人群,多重签名技术无疑是一个理想的选择。
5. 多重签名在未来的发展趋势是怎样的?
展望未来,多重签名技术的应用范围将在区块链领域不断扩大。随着去中心化金融(DeFi)的崛起,更多应用场景将需要多重签名来确保安全性。此外,随着区块链技术的不断发展,多重签名的管理工具和用户体验也会不断提升,能够帮助更多用户以更加便捷和安全的方式管理其数字资产。
综合来看,多重签名技术为数字资产带来了更高级别的安全保护。这项技术的广泛应用将提升整个区块链生态系统的安全性,并为用户提供信心在不断扩大的数字经济中自由交易和管理资产。